Then I saw she had another series, The Accidental Alchemist, and I hesitated. I worried that I wouldn't enjoy it as much and dim my regard for Gigi. I needn't have worried, silly me. This series is going to be just as awesome. I loved this first book and already added book 2, THE MASQUERADING MAGICIAN, to the Nook as soon as I finished the first one.
Such a cool premise of a woman, Zoe Faust, who accidentally turned herself almost immortal via alchemy while trying to help someone else. She is settling in Portland OR, a favorite setting of mine, she lives in a trailer but has bought a house and has a gargoyle in trouble move in with her. More secrets to keep.
There are several things I enjoyed most about the book. The characters are great, I didn't shudder when Zoe said she was a vegan, the setting of Portland, the history of alchemy which is not just turning lead into gold. Zoe works with plants, she has a connection with them.
